    Release this Friday: Donner ft. Hedvig Mollestad, Georg Wadenius and more

    OK, so tomorrow, Nov. 26., I am releasing my first album under the moniker Donner.
    Some of you know me from White Willow and The Opium Cartel.
    Donner is more of an electronica project, but with various guests, including Hedvig Mollestad, Georg Wadenius, Keith Carlock (Steely Dan/Toto), Marte Eberson (Hedvig Mollestad's band), Tusmørke's Krizla and ex-White Willow keyboardist Brynjar Dambo, to name a few. The album will be out physically (albeit with some delays on the vinyl), on streaming services and on bandcamp on Friday.
